Understanding Senior Nutrition Needs in Eugene Oregon
Senior citizens in Eugene, Oregon, have unique nutritional needs that reflect their changing bodies and lifestyles. As individuals age, their metabolic rates slow down, and they often experience a decline in physical activity levels. These factors influence calorie requirements and nutrient absorption. For example, older adults may need fewer calories but require a higher percentage of protein to maintain muscle mass and strength. Vitamin D and calcium are also essential for bone health, which becomes increasingly vital with age to prevent conditions like osteoporosis.
Understanding these specific needs is crucial in promoting senior health in Eugene Oregon. The right diet can help manage chronic conditions common among the elderly, such as diabetes and heart disease. It can also improve overall well-being, enhance cognitive function, and maintain energy levels. Therefore, tailored nutritional guidelines for seniors are essential to ensure they receive the proper balance of nutrients to support their unique health requirements.

Essential Nutrients Every Elderly Resident Should Consume
Maintaining a balanced diet is crucial for the overall health and well-being of elderly residents in Eugene, Oregon. As people age, their nutritional needs evolve, making it essential to focus on specific nutrients that support aging bodies. The key lies in consuming a variety of foods rich in vitamins, minerals, protein, and healthy fats.
For senior citizens, ensuring adequate calcium intake is vital for maintaining bone density and preventing conditions like osteoporosis. Vitamin D, often referred to as the ‘sunshine vitamin’, plays a significant role in calcium absorption and overall immune function. A balanced diet should also include sufficient amounts of lean proteins like fish, poultry, legumes, and low-fat dairy products to support muscle health. Omega-3 fatty acids, found in fatty fish and flaxseeds, are essential for brain health and may reduce the risk of age-related cognitive decline. Additionally, staying hydrated is a fundamental aspect of senior health in Eugene, as it helps maintain energy levels and supports various bodily functions.

Overcoming Common Eating Challenges in Seniors
Many seniors in Eugene, Oregon, face unique challenges when it comes to their nutritional needs and eating habits. As people age, changes in taste, reduced mobility, or even social isolation can impact their appetite and overall diet quality. Overcoming these common obstacles is essential for maintaining optimal senior health in Eugene OR.
One strategy to address these challenges is by incorporating more diverse and appealing foods into mealtimes. This might include preparing meals with vibrant colors and flavors, offering texture variations, and ensuring adequate portion sizes. Additionally, encouraging social dining experiences, such as meal shares or community lunch groups, can help combat loneliness and provide a supportive environment for healthy eating among seniors in Eugene OR.
